## What is Docker? (Simple Explanation)

**Docker** is like a shipping container system for software. Just like how shipping containers make it easy to move goods around the world, Docker makes it easy to run applications on any computer.

**Why we need it:**

- Applications run in isolated "containers" - they can't interfere with each other
- Everything is pre-configured and ready to go
- If something goes wrong, you can easily restart or replace just that application
- It's the standard way modern applications are deployed

**Think of it like this:** Instead of installing WordPress directly on your server (which can be complicated), Docker runs WordPress in a container that has everything it needs already set up. ## What is Traefik? (Simple Explanation)

**Traefik** is like a smart traffic director for your server. Think of it as a receptionist at a large office building who:

- Greets visitors (web traffic) at the front door
- Checks their ID (verifies security certificates)
- Directs them to the right office (routes traffic to the correct application)
- Makes sure they use the secure elevator (forces HTTPS)

**Why Traefik is essential:**

- ✅ **Automatic SSL certificates** - Makes your websites secure (HTTPS)
- ✅ **Domain routing** - Directs traffic to the right application
- ✅ **Security** - Protects your applications from direct internet access
- ✅ **Required by other apps** - Most Infinity Tools applications need Traefik

## Why Install Traefik First?

Traefik should be installed before any other application because:

- **Other apps depend on it** - Many applications will ask if you want to use Traefik
- **SSL certificates** - It handles secure connections for all your services
- **Domain management** - It routes traffic based on your domain names
- **Security foundation** - It provides a secure gateway to your applications

**Without Traefik:** You'd have to manually configure SSL certificates and routing for each application - a complex and time-consuming process.

## Step 7: Understanding What Was Created

Traefik installation creates several important files and configurations:

### Configuration Files

Traefik stores its configuration in:

- `/opt/speedbits/traefik/traefik.yml` - Main configuration
- `/opt/speedbits/traefik/docker-compose.yml` - Docker setup

### SSL Certificates

SSL certificates are stored in:

- `/opt/speedbits/traefik/letsencrypt/` - Let's Encrypt certificates

### Docker Container

Traefik runs as a Docker container that:

- Listens on ports 80 (HTTP) and 443 (HTTPS)
- Automatically redirects HTTP to HTTPS
- Manages SSL certificates
- Routes traffic to your applications

### SSL Certificate Issues

If SSL certificates aren't working:

- Make sure your domain points to your server's IP address
- Check that ports 80 and 443 are open
- Wait a few minutes for certificates to be issued
- Check Traefik logs: `docker logs traefik | grep -i acme`

### Step 2.1: Choose SSL Mode

You’ll see three options. Here’s what each means and when to use it:

- **Traefik (recommended)**
    - **What it is:** Uses your domain name with a trusted HTTPS certificate from Let’s Encrypt
    - **What you need:** A subdomain (e.g., `notify.yourdomain.com`) pointing to your server (see Chapter 4.5)
    - **What you get:** No browser warnings, a clean URL like `https://notify.yourdomain.com/notify`
    - **Pick this if:** You plan to use Apprise over the internet or want the simplest, secure setup
- **Standalone HTTPS (self‑signed)**
    - **What it is:** Uses HTTPS with a self‑signed certificate (your browser will warn it’s not trusted)
    - **What you need:** Just a free port (e.g., 8099)
    - **What you get:** URL like `https://SERVER_IP:8099/notify` with a warning you must accept once
    - **Pick this if:** You only use Apprise inside your own network and don’t want to set up a domain yet
- **Standalone HTTP (not encrypted)**
    - **What it is:** No encryption. Data is sent in plain text
    - **What you need:** A free port (e.g., 8098)
    - **What you get:** URL like `http://SERVER_IP:8098/notify`
    - **Pick this only if:** You’re testing temporarily on a private network and never expose it to the internet

**Simple rule of thumb:** Use **Traefik** if you have a domain; use **Standalone HTTPS** for quick local use; avoid **HTTP** on the internet.

## Step 3: Configure a Notification

Set your first notification target (example: email). You can add more later.

### Example: Email (SMTP)

Collect: SMTP host, username, password, from address.

- Provider URL example: `mailtos://USERNAME:PASSWORD@SMTP_HOST:587/?from=from@yourdomain.com&to=you@example.com`
- Store this URL safely; you’ll paste it where notifications are configured (e.g., Borgmatic)

### Test a Notification

1. Find your Apprise endpoint (e.g., `http://apprise:8000/notify` or your domain)
2. Send a test: ```
    curl -X POST "http://apprise:8000/notify" \
      -d "title=Test" \
      -d "body=Hello from Apprise" \
      -d "url=YOUR_PROVIDER_URL"
    ```
3. Confirm you received the notification

## Step 6: Understanding What Was Created

Borgmatic installation creates a sophisticated backup system with two types of backups:

### File Backups

These backup all your application files:

- **What's backed up:** All files in `/opt/speedbits/`
- **Schedule:** Daily (or your chosen frequency)
- **Retention:** 7 daily, 4 weekly, 6 monthly
- **Purpose:** Recover application configurations and data

### Database Backups

These backup all your databases:

- **What's backed up:** MariaDB, PostgreSQL, SQLite, MongoDB databases
- **Schedule:** Every 6 hours
- **Retention:** 48 hourly, 7 daily
- **Purpose:** Recover database data quickly

### Security Features

Borgmatic includes advanced security:

- ✅ **Encryption** - All backups are encrypted
- ✅ **Canary files** - Detects if your system is compromised
- ✅ **Notifications** - Alerts you about backup status
- ✅ **Deduplication** - Only stores changes, saving space

### Forgot Your Password?

If you forgot your Portainer admin password, you'll need to reset it completely:

1. Stop Portainer: ```
    cd /opt/speedbits/portainer
    docker compose down
    ```
2. Delete the Portainer database: ```
    rm -rf /opt/speedbits/portainer/data
    ```
3. Restart Portainer: ```
    cd /opt/speedbits/portainer
    docker compose up -d
    ```
4. Open Portainer again and create a new admin account

**⚠️ WARNING:** This deletes ALL Portainer settings (users, preferences, etc.), but your Docker containers are NOT affected.
